How about a flamethrower? A Boring Company Not-a-Flamethrower is the perfect activity for these times of social distancing. It’s not really safe to do around others – if you’re too close to someone for it to be safe to point this flamethrower at them, then you’re not socially distancing!
The flamethrower complies with California’s law (Health and Safety code 12750(a)) limiting civilian flamethrowers to a 10-foot flame, and in the US, unless you’re in Maryland, you don’t need a license for one.
Like toilet paper and disinfectant wipes, this isn’t something you can easily buy right now – you needed to have planned ahead. Unless you ordered within a few days of the announcement on January 27th, 2018, you’re out of luck. But maybe you got lucky and got one of the 20,000 unit limited run, and even picked it up from the pickup party in the SpaceX parking lot. Or maybe you missed that, but ordered one on ebay (there are still some available there – expensive at $1600+ – you can get a much cheaper, replica, though). DriveTanks.com has a video showing how small the flame you get from this is in comparison to a “real” flamethrower.
If you’re looking for something a bit bigger, you could try one of the models from ThrowFlame:
- XMatter Throwflame XL18 – 65 foot range! ($3200) – backpack mounted. You can get “napalm mix” to go with it?! GunsAmerica.com calls it “hellfire unleashed”. They weren’t put off by the napalm mix – said that it made the fire stream go farther – they say “you can’t help but smile using the XL-18”.
- Not-quite-as-big-but-still-bigger-than-Boring is the XL15 ($1600). Popular Mechanics describes it as “[w]ay better than your average Super Soaker full of gasoline.” Digital Trends points out that you can use it to recreate that cool Sigourney Weaver flamethrower scene from Aliens.
